Managing evolution of coordination aspects in Open Systems

被引:0
|
作者
Cruz, JC [1 ]
Tichelaar, S [1 ]
机构
[1] Univ Bern, Software Composit Grp, CH-3012 Bern, Switzerland
关键词
D O I
10.1109/DEXA.1998.707460
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Most of the work on coordination technology so far has focused on the development of special coordination languages and environments that provide the basic mechanisms for realizing the coordination layer of an open system. Ir is clear that the idea of managing separately the coordination aspect from the computation in a language has a lot of advantages in the development of those systems. Nevertheless, most of the coordination languages do nor take care that additionally to managing coordination requirements, they must manage other kinds of "openness" related requirements in Open Systems. The most important requirement being to support the evolution of the coordination requirements themselves. This problem manifests during the software development process by the development over and over again of solutions to similar coordination problems. To tackle this problem, and instead of proposing a new language, we are attempting to develop an open set of adaptable and reusable software components that realize various useful coordination abstractions. With these components we provide explicit separation of coordination from computation, and facilitate reuse and evolution of coordination aspects in Open Systems.
引用
收藏
页码:578 / 582
页数:3
相关论文
共 50 条
  • [41] Coordination and conversation protocols in open multi-agent systems
    Gouaich, A
    [J]. ENGINEERING SOCIETIES IN THE AGENTS WORLD IV, 2003, 3071 : 182 - 199
  • [42] Managing object evolution in object-oriented information systems
    Hammoudi, S
    Pinto, CS
    [J]. WORLD MULTICONFERENCE ON SYSTEMICS, CYBERNETICS AND INFORMATICS, VOL 1, PROCEEDINGS: ISAS '98, 1998, : 452 - 459
  • [43] A temporal approach to managing schema evolution in object database systems
    Goralwalla, IA
    Szafron, D
    Ozsu, M
    Peters, RJ
    [J]. DATA & KNOWLEDGE ENGINEERING, 1998, 28 (01) : 73 - 105
  • [44] Managing informal aspects of decision processes for improving reactivity of industrial systems
    Cauvin, A
    Megartsi, R
    [J]. ETFA 2001: 8TH IEEE INTERNATIONAL CONFERENCE ON EMERGING TECHNOLOGIES AND FACTORY AUTOMATION, VOL 1, PROCEEDINGS, 2001, : 493 - 502
  • [45] Managing temperature in open quantum systems strongly coupled with structured environments
    Le De, Brieuc
    Jaouadi, Amine
    Mangaud, Etienne
    Chin, Alex W.
    Desouter-Lecomte, Michele
    [J]. JOURNAL OF CHEMICAL PHYSICS, 2024, 160 (24):
  • [46] Managing the hidden costs of coordination
    Maguire, Laura M.D.
    [J]. Queue, 2019, 17 (06): : 71 - 93
  • [47] Managing the Hidden Costs of Coordination
    Maguire, Laura M. D.
    [J]. COMMUNICATIONS OF THE ACM, 2020, 63 (04) : 90 - 96
  • [48] Understanding the Evolution of Socio-technical Aspects in Open Source Ecosystems
    Goeminne, Mathieu
    [J]. 2014 SOFTWARE EVOLUTION WEEK - IEEE CONFERENCE ON SOFTWARE MAINTENANCE, REENGINEERING, AND REVERSE ENGINEERING (CSMR-WCRE), 2014, : 473 - +
  • [49] Symbiotic Market Systems and the Coordination of Long-term Evolution
    Woermann, Niklas
    [J]. JOURNAL OF MACROMARKETING, 2012, 32 (04) : 452 - 452
  • [50] Evolution of coordination as a metaphor for learning in multi-agent systems
    Bazzan, ALC
    [J]. DISTRIBUTED ARTIFICIAL INTELLIGENCE MEETS MACHINE LEARNING: LEARNING IN MULTI-AGENT ENVIRONMENTS, 1997, 1221 : 117 - 136